Webb30 juli 2024 · In 1961, Plath wrote a poem titled Wuthering Heights. Unlike Kate Bush, she wasn't re-telling Bronte's story, but instead used the imagery of the bleak moors to convey her own desolate state of mind. dr. richard ridao office hoursWebbFull Book Analysis.
